BODY {
  background: #FFFFCC;
  color: #000000;
  margin: 0px;
}

A { 
  color: #0000FF; 
  text-decoration: none; 
}

A:visited { 
  color: #990000; 
  text-decoration: none; 
}

A:hover { 
  color: #000000; 
  text-decoration: none; 
}

img,a img {
border:none
}

FORM {
	display: inline;
}

table.gal {
width:100%;
border:none;
text-align: center;


}

ul.gallery {
list-style:none;
padding:0;
margin:0;
font-family: times, serif;
font-size: 0.9em;
color: #000000;
text-align: center;
font-weight: normal;
}

TR.header {
 background: #FFF6D1;
}

TR.headerNavigation {
  background: #000000;
}

TD.headerNavigation {
  font-family: Verdana, Arial, sans-serif;
  font-size: 1em;
  background: #000092;
  color: #ffffff;
  font-weight : bold;
}

TD.headerForm {
  font-family: Verdana, Arial, sans-serif;
  font-size: 1.1em;
  background: #000092;
  color: #ffffff;
  font-weight : bold;
}

A.headerNavigation { 
  color: #FFFFFF; 
}

A.headerNavigation:hover {
  color: #CC6666;
}

TR.headerError {
  background: #ff0000;
}

TD.headerError {
  font-family: Tahoma, Verdana, Arial, sans-serif;
  font-size: 1em;
  background: #ff0000;
  color: #ffffff;
  font-weight : bold;
  text-align : center;
}

TR.headerInfo {
  background: #FFFFCC;
  color: #000000;
}

TD.headerInfo {
  font-family: Times, Times New Roman, serif;
  font-size: 1em;
  background: #FFFFCC;
  color: #000000;
  vertical-align: middle;
  font-weight: normal;
  text-align: center;
}

TD.rowInfo {
  font-family: Times, Times New Roman, serif;
  font-size: .9em;
  background: #FFFFCC;
  color: #000000;
  font-weight: normal;
  text-align: center;
  vertical-align: top;
}

IMG.middle {
  vertical-align: middle;
}

TD.imgRow {
  font-family: Times, serif;
  font-size: 1em;
  background: #000000;
  color: #000000;
  font-weight: normal;
  text-align: center;
  vertical-align: middle;
}

TD.listRow {
  font-family: Times, serif;
  font-size: 1.1em;
  background: #ffffcc;
  color: #000000;
  font-weight: normal;
  text-align: left;
  vertical-align: middle;
}

TD.listRowHead {
  font-family: Times, serif;
  font-size: 1.1em;
  background: #ffffcc;
  color: #000000;
  font-weight: normal;
  text-align: center;
  vertical-align: middle;
}

TD.listCatHead {
  font-family: Times, serif;
  font-size: 1.2em;
  background: #ffffcc;
  color: #000000;
  font-weight: bold;
  text-align: left;
  vertical-align: middle;
}

TD.linkRow {
  font-family: Times, serif;
  font-size: 1.1em;
  background: #ffffcc;
  color: #000000;
  font-style: italic;
  font-weight: normal;
  text-align: left;
  vertical-align: middle;
}

TR.footer {
  background: #000092;
}

TD.footer {
  font-family: Verdana, Arial, sans-serif;
  font-size: 1.1em;
  background: #FFF6D1;
  color: #000000;
	text-align: center;
  font-weight: normal;
}
A.footer { 
  color: #FFFFFF; 
}

A.footer:hover {
  color: #CC6666;
}

TD.pageHeading, DIV.pageHeading {
  background: #FFF6D1;
  text-align: center;
  font-family: Times, Times New Roman, serif;	
  font-size: 3em;
  font-weight: bold;
  color: #990000;
}

TD.galleryHeading, DIV.galleryHeading {
  background: #FFF6D1;
  text-align: center;
  font-family: Times, Times New Roman, serif;	
  font-size: 1.1em;
  font-weight: bold;
  color: #990000;
}

TD.galleryText {
  background: #FFF6D1;
  text-align: center;
  font-family: Times, Times New Roman, serif;	
  font-size: 1.0em;
  font-weight: normal;
  color: #000000;
}

TD.page_Count {
  font-family: Verdana, Arial, sans-serif;
  font-size: .90em;
  font-weight: 500;
  line-height: 1.10;
  color: #000000;
  text-align: center;
}

TD.tableHeader, DIV.tableHeader {
  background: #ffffcc;
  text-align: center;
  font-family: Times, Times New Roman, serif;	
  font-size: 1em;
  font-weight: normal;
  color: #990000;
}

TD.tableFooter, DIV.tableFooter {
  background: #FFF6D1;
  text-align: center;
  font-family: Times, Times New Roman, serif;	
  font-size: 1.2em;
  font-weight: normal;
  color: #990000;
}

SPAN.titleHeading {
  background: #FFF6D1;
  text-align: center;
  font-family: Times, Times New Roman, serif;	
  font-size: .4em;
  font-weight: bold;
  color: #990000;
}


TD.listHeading, DIV.pageHeading {
  background: #FFF6D1;
  text-align: center;
  font-family: Times, Times New Roman, serif;	
  font-size: 3em;
  font-weight: normal;
  color: #000000;
}

TR.subBar {
  background: #CCCCCC;
}

TD.subBar {
  font-family: Verdana, Arial, sans-serif;
  font-size: .9em;
  background: #CCCCCC;
  color: #000000;
}

TD.main, P.main {
  background: #FFFFCC;
  font-family: Times, Times New Roman, serif;
  font-size: 1em;
  font-weight: normal;
  color: #990000;
  text-align: center;
}

TD.smallText, SPAN.smallText, P.smallText {
  font-family: Verdana, Arial, sans-serif;
  font-size: .85em;
  color: #000000;
}

TD.footsmallText, SPAN.footsmallText, P.footsmallText {
  background: #FFF6D1;
  text-align: center;
  font-family: Times, Times New Roman, serif;	
  font-size: .8em;
  font-weight: normal;
  color: #990000;
}

TD.mediumText, SPAN.mediumText, P.mediumText {
  font-family: Verdana, Arial, sans-serif;
  font-size: .95em;
  color: #000000;
}

TD.tableHeadRt, P.tableHeading {
	background: #FFFFCC;
  font-family: Times, Times New Roman, serif;
  font-size: 1em;
  font-weight: bold;
  color: #990000;
   text-align: right;
}

